    Anyone ever dislocate your shoulder ?

    Yep, did that. was out riding amonth ago and made some really bad decisions, and ended up with a dislocated shoulder. First week was just rest with a sling on. Weeks two and three were some really light stretching exercises. weeks four and five have been stretching with some strength building...
